    What is Dri-FIT Technology?

    Dri-FIT technology, at its core, is all about moisture management. Nike's Dri-FIT is designed to wick sweat away from your skin, allowing it to evaporate more quickly. This keeps you dry and comfortable, no matter how intense your game gets or how hot the weather is. The secret lies in the fabric's construction: it's typically made from microfiber polyester that encourages moisture to move from the inside of the garment to the outside. This wicking action helps regulate your body temperature, preventing you from feeling sticky and uncomfortable. It’s like having a personal air conditioner built into your clothes!

    But how does it actually work? Imagine tiny little channels within the fabric. These channels create a capillary effect, pulling moisture away from your skin. Once the sweat reaches the surface of the fabric, it spreads out and evaporates into the air. The result? You stay drier, cooler, and more focused on your game. This is especially crucial in golf, where maintaining concentration and comfort can significantly impact your performance. Plus, Dri-FIT fabrics are often lightweight and breathable, adding to the overall comfort.

    Key Features to Look For

    Alright, so you're sold on the idea of Dri-FIT for golf, but what specific features should you look for when shopping? Not all Dri-FIT apparel is created equal, and there are certain features that can make a big difference in your comfort and performance. First and foremost, pay attention to the fabric blend. Look for fabrics that are lightweight, breathable, and stretchy. A blend of polyester and spandex is a good choice, as it offers both moisture-wicking and flexibility. Also, consider the construction of the fabric. Look for fabrics with a smooth, non-chafing finish to prevent irritation and discomfort.

    Another important feature to look for is ventilation. Strategically placed ventilation panels can help enhance breathability and keep you cool, even in hot weather. Look for mesh panels in areas where you tend to sweat the most, such as the back, chest, and underarms. These panels will allow air to circulate and help you stay dry and comfortable. Also, consider the fit of the garment. Look for a fit that is comfortable and allows for a full range of motion. Avoid clothing that is too tight or restrictive, as this can hinder your swing and limit your performance.

    UV protection is another key feature to consider, especially if you spend a lot of time in the sun. Look for garments with a UPF (Ultraviolet Protection Factor) rating of 30 or higher. This will help protect your skin from the sun's harmful rays and reduce your risk of sunburn and skin damage. Also, pay attention to the details. Look for features like flatlock seams, which can prevent chafing and irritation, and moisture-wicking cuffs and collars, which can help keep you dry and comfortable. By paying attention to these key features, you can choose Dri-FIT apparel that will help you perform your best on the golf course.

    Caring for Your Nike Golf Dri-FIT Apparel

    To keep your Nike Golf Dri-FIT gear in top shape, proper care is essential. After all, you want to ensure that those moisture-wicking properties and performance features last as long as possible, right? First off, always check the care label on your garment for specific instructions. Generally, you'll want to machine wash your Dri-FIT apparel in cold water with like colors. Avoid using bleach or fabric softeners, as these can damage the fabric and reduce its performance. Instead, use a mild detergent that is designed for athletic wear.

    When it comes to drying, the best option is to air dry your Dri-FIT apparel. This will help prevent shrinkage and damage to the fabric. If you must use a dryer, tumble dry on low heat. Avoid using high heat, as this can melt the fibers and ruin the garment. Also, be sure to remove your Dri-FIT apparel from the dryer as soon as it's dry to prevent wrinkles. If you do need to iron your Dri-FIT apparel, use a low setting and avoid ironing directly over logos or graphics.

    Proper storage is also important. Store your Dri-FIT apparel in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Avoid storing it in a damp or humid environment, as this can lead to mildew and odors. Also, be sure to hang your Dri-FIT apparel properly to prevent wrinkles and creases. By following these simple care tips, you can keep your Nike Golf Dri-FIT apparel in top shape and enjoy its performance benefits for years to come. Taking good care of your gear not only prolongs its lifespan but also ensures that it continues to perform at its best, round after round.
